  • Orale Guey and the Rise of Mexican Brunch in Columbus
    May 7 2026
    On this episode of Chefs in the City, hosts Ann Fisher, Steve Stover, and Rich Terapak explore the growing popularity of Mexican brunch through the story of Orale Guey Café, Bar & Grill.

    General Manager Fritzi Martinez joins the conversation to share how a family-run concept—built on traditional recipes and regional influences from across Mexico—found its footing in Columbus. From a slow opening to a sudden surge in customers from a viral TikTok, Orale Guey has quickly become one of the city’s most talked-about new restaurants.

    The discussion touches on the evolution of dishes like chilaquiles and mole, the challenges of maintaining authenticity while scaling a business, and what it means to introduce new dining traditions to a broader audience. Martinez also reflects on operating a restaurant with two families, expanding to a second location, and navigating the realities of today’s restaurant industry. Chefs in the City is a conversation about food, culture, and the people who bring both to the table.

  • Preserving the Past, Plating the Future: Bob Szuter Brings New Life to the Worthington Inn
    Mar 19 2026
    On this episode of Chefs in the City, the crew sits down with Bob Szuter, co-owner of Wolf's Ridge Brewing and Understory, to talk about the highly anticipated revival of the historic Worthington Inn.
    After a nine-year hiatus, the beloved 1831 landmark is getting a thoughtful refresh — not a reinvention. Bob shares how his team plans to honor the building’s legacy while introducing updated dining spaces, a reimagined bar program, live music in the “Wolf’s Den,” and a menu focused on high-quality ingredients and approachable hospitality.
    From preserving original architectural character to balancing nostalgia with new culinary vision, this conversation dives into what it really takes to reopen a nearly 200-year-old community gathering place. Plus, we get an update on lunch service downtown, a new pizza kitchen at Wolf’s Ridge, and what it means to grow a restaurant group without losing its soul.
    If you’ve ever celebrated a milestone at the Worthington Inn — or you’re ready to make new memories there — this episode is for you.
